مزایای اصل مسئولیت واحد چیست؟
مزایای اصل مسئولیت واحد چیست؟

تصویری: مزایای اصل مسئولیت واحد چیست؟

تصویری: مزایای اصل مسئولیت واحد چیست؟
تصویری: مهارتهایی برای تبدیل شدن به یک مدیر موفق 2024, نوامبر
Anonim

کلاس ها، قطعات نرم افزاری و میکروسرویس هایی که فقط یکی دارند مسئولیت توضیح، درک و پیاده‌سازی آن‌ها بسیار آسان‌تر از مواردی است که برای هر چیزی راه‌حل ارائه می‌دهند. این کار تعداد اشکالات را کاهش می دهد، سرعت توسعه شما را بهبود می بخشد و زندگی شما را به عنوان یک توسعه دهنده نرم افزار بسیار آسان تر می کند.

همچنین اصل مسئولیت واحد شامل چه مواردی می شود؟

را اصل مسئولیت واحد (SRP) بیان می کند که هر کلاس یا ماژول در یک برنامه باید داشته باشد مسئولیت فقط برای یک تنها بخشی از عملکرد آن برنامه علاوه بر این، عناصر آن مسئولیت باید توسط طبقه مسئول محصور شود نه اینکه در کلاس های نامرتبط پخش شود.

علاوه بر این، مسئولیت چیست؟ مسئولیت . وظیفه یا تعهدی برای انجام رضایت بخش یا تکمیل یک کار (که توسط شخصی محول شده یا به قول یا شرایط خود ایجاد شده است) که شخص باید انجام دهد و در نتیجه شکست آن مجازاتی دارد.

پس از آن، سؤال این است که چرا اصول محکم مهم هستند؟

جامد مخفف است که نشان دهنده پنج است اصول بسیار مهم هنگامی که ما با پارادایم OOP توسعه می دهیم، علاوه بر این، آن یک است ضروری است دانشی که هر توسعه دهنده ای باید بداند. درک و بکارگیری اینها اصول به شما امکان می دهد کدهای با کیفیت بهتری بنویسید و در نتیجه توسعه دهنده بهتری باشید.

اصل سی شارپ تک مسئولیتی چیست؟

را اصل مسئولیت واحد بیان می کند که یک کلاس باید یک و تنها یک دلیل برای تغییر داشته باشد، یعنی یک زیر سیستم، ماژول، کلاس یا یک تابع نباید بیش از یک دلیل برای تغییر داشته باشد.

توصیه شده: